Summary from the official site

Compton Acres is a privately-owned garden estate in Poole, featuring over 10 acres of beautifully designed themed gardens. Visitors can explore a variety of subtropical and Southern Hemisphere plants along an easy-to-navigate circular route.

From the Wikipedia article

Compton Acres is a large privately owned garden in Poole, Dorset, England. It was founded in 1920 by Thomas William Simpson, an entrepreneur who had become wealthy through the manufacture of margarine. The gardens are a popular tourist attraction. Compton Acres consists of five themed sub-gardens: an Italian garden, a rock and water garden, a heather garden, a Japanese garden and a less formal woodland garden called the "Wooded Valley". Since 1986, Compton Acres has been Grade II* listed.

Background

Description

This splendid formal garden is designed to be enjoyed as a spectacle with water, fountains, statuary, topiary and mass plantings providing seasonal colour. To one side the addition of the Villa adds greatly to the Italian sense of place. The garden features fantastic statues such as Bacchus in his Domed Temple, the Wrestlers of Herculaneum and the old Venetian bronze lanterns.
